EMILY LIVIAN HILTZ DIES AT 102
HILTZ, Emily Livian – 102 Forties, Lunenburg Co. died May 3, 1997 at home, Born in Fraxville, Lunenburg Co., she was a daughter of the late Adoniram and Sarah Ann (Hiltz) Legge. She lived all of her life in the Forties area. She was a life member of the womens auxiliary group. She as a Sunday school teacher for many years and took an active part in church and community affairs. Surviving are sons: Clinton, Carl, Fraxville; Calvin, Forties: daughters: Phyllis Goulden, Aylesford; Melba Barkhouse, Rockland; Leola Hiltz, Fraxville; Parnell Powers, Berwick; Lucille Avery, Thelma Keillor, Beaverbank; Rolena Brown, Forties; Lois Durling, Cambridge; 26 grandchildren, 45 great-grandchildren; 20 great-great-grandchildren. She was predeceased by: her husband, Rufus; daughters, Aileen, Goldie; son Dean; brothers, Norman, Newton, Edgar, Gordon: sisters, Esther, Edna, Hazel; four grandchildren. Visitation, 2-4, 7-9 p.m. today in H.C. Lindsay Memorial Chapel, New Ross. Funeral 2 p.m. Tuesday in St. Augustine's Church Forties, Rev. Gordon Neish officiating. Burial in church cemetery.
